Product Description
The Olympia Square Electric Chafer is a food-holding vessel designed for buffet and self-service catering. It uses an electric heating element to maintain food at serving temperature during service, with a stainless steel body and glass-panelled lid that allows guests to view the contents while the food remains covered and protected.
In practice, this type of chafer suits intermittent buffet service well — hotel breakfast operations, corporate lunch catering, function rooms, and similar settings where food needs to be presented attractively and held at temperature for extended periods without constant attention. The 6-litre capacity is appropriate for smaller buffet runs or as one unit within a larger buffet spread. It is not intended to replace high-volume bain-marie units in a busy à la carte kitchen line.
The practical advantages of this format over chafing dishes using gel fuel include more consistent heat control and the removal of open flame from the service area, which is a consideration in some venues. The glass lid panels allow guests to identify dishes at a glance without lifting the lid, which helps maintain food temperature during service.
- Consistent electric heat reduces the variability of gel fuel alternatives
- Glass lid panels support food display without exposing contents
- Stainless steel construction is straightforward to clean after service
- Compact square footprint suits tighter buffet table layouts
Installation requirements are straightforward — the unit requires a nearby mains power socket and a flat, stable surface. It is a countertop item with no fixed installation needed. At 11kg it is manageable to position and reposition between service periods. There are no water, gas, or ventilation requirements.
This chafer is well suited to hotels, event caterers, care homes, and hospitality venues running cold or warm buffet service. For operations running extended high-volume buffets with multiple food types, larger or multi-compartment options may be worth considering. Specifications
- Capacity
- 6Ltr
- Colour
- Silver
- Dimensions
- 240(H) x 410(W) x 410(D)mm
- Furniture shape
- Square
- Material
- Stainless Steel & Glass
- Power
- 280W, 220v, 50Hz
- Warranty
- 1 Year
- Weight
- 11kg

- A single 6-litre unit suits a smaller buffet spread or a single dish within a larger setup. For a busy breakfast service with high throughput, most operators use multiple chafers running in parallel so that a fresh unit can be swapped in while another is replenished — a single 6-litre vessel is unlikely to be sufficient on its own for a high-volume operation.
- No fixed installation is needed. The unit sits on a stable countertop surface and connects to a standard mains power socket. There are no water connections, gas lines, or ventilation requirements, which makes it straightforward to position and reposition as your buffet layout changes.
- Electric chafers offer more consistent and adjustable heat output compared to gel fuel, which can be harder to regulate and introduces an open flame to the service area. For venues where open flames are restricted or where longer service periods make repeated fuel replacement impractical, an electric model is generally the more reliable choice.
